#197 - Berserker


Made for my SAGA warband, the figure is a mix of parts from Wargames Factory: body is from their ancient Germans, weapons and head from their Vikings. I have three more in the batch, but I decided to push forward with this one alone, to ensure he made it into the club.

I think maybe I should have gone one more layer lighter for a more "Northern" skin tone, but if he's running around in the summer sun with his shirt off, he should have a little more color than usual anyway, right?  :)

He looks great mate!  I just started playing with a new way to do lighter skin tones.  Instead of browns to shade, I went with more purples with some red.  Vallejo Violet Red and Black Red instead of darker browns.  I also made a mix of red and purple inks, 50/50, so I can quickly shade troops the same way.  I used it on all of these vikings, but I think it shows up best on my first one on page 38 or so.

Our last figure in this most excellent fashion show of men from the "Dark Ages" is concluding with "Rollo" the Flemish flag Bearer. Rollo is clad in a yellow red themed outfit as are his 8 other members of the group. I wanted to do this to show that they were indeed different and also figured that this was historically justified by groups wanting to be able in the heat of battle identify one another easily. So I used the same color group, yellow, black, red, white, throughout but mixed it up as to how it was applied on each figure with a few random colors thrown in. This works well I think to show some continuity as well as randomness as uniforms transition from the Hodge Podge of the "Dark Ages" to the more uniform looks in the "Middle" ages.  The spear and banner as with all my minis are hand made steel and copper sheet with a hand painted flag.
